Leviticus 26:17

"I also will do this to you: I will appoint terror over you, even consumption and fever, that shall consume the eyes, and make the soul to pine away. You will sow your seed in vain, for your enemies will eat it."

Key Reflection

This verse from Leviticus 26:17 describes divine judgment where terror, sickness, and economic failure bring hardship to the people. The spiritual meaning suggests that when individuals or communities stray from God's commands, they may experience internal and external turmoil leading to physical and emotional distress, as well as loss of hope and productivity.
